Output 506261ecb7ba34d57c724d1d7f05d078d47656704f9d35cd9a04da233bc1cde0:1

value
134793
script pubkey
OP_0 OP_PUSHBYTES_20 12aa956019d6abbbf66cedef68825f7ae1ae97fb
address
bc1qz24f2cqe664mhanvahhk3qjl0ts6a9lmllugh4
transaction
506261ecb7ba34d57c724d1d7f05d078d47656704f9d35cd9a04da233bc1cde0
confirmations
34706
spent
true